借助 MarsCode AI 刷题的高效学习之道

111 阅读4分钟

在编程学习的旅程中,MarsCode AI 刷题功能为我们提供了强大的学习工具。以下是我结合该功能总结出的高效学习方法。 制定刷题计划方面,首先要对自己的编程水平进行全面评估。可以利用 MarsCode AI 刷题平台的初始测试或回顾以往学习经历,确定自己的基础阶段,如是否熟练掌握基础语法、数据类型等。然后,将学习目标细化为短期、中期和长期目标。例如,短期目标设定为一周内掌握某种特定算法的基本应用,中期目标是在一个月内能够独立完成一个小型项目相关的各类题目,长期目标则是精通某一编程领域。根据这些目标,在 MarsCode 平台上筛选相应难度和知识点的题目集,合理分配每天的刷题量,比如每天抽出 1 - 2 小时,完成 20 - 30 道精心挑选的题目。 在利用错题进行针对性学习时,MarsCode AI 刷题平台的错题分析功能就发挥了关键作用。每做完一套题,认真查看错题解析,理解错误原因,是概念混淆、逻辑错误还是对特定函数库使用不当。例如,如果在 Python 刷题中关于类的继承题目出错,要深入研究错题中涉及的继承语法规则、父类与子类的属性和方法调用关系等。将错题整理到专门的错题本中,记录错误原因、正确解法以及相关知识点的总结。定期回顾错题本,针对薄弱知识点,在 MarsCode 平台上搜索更多同类题目进行强化训练,如针对之前类继承的错题,可以搜索一系列不同场景下的类继承拓展题目,从简单的单继承到复杂的多继承、菱形继承等题目,加深对该知识点的理解与掌握,逐步消除知识盲点。

制定刷题计划需循序渐进且目标明确。开启 MarsCode 刷题之旅前,先浏览平台的知识体系大纲,确定自己的入门起点。若对 Python 基础仅略有了解,那就从最基础的变量、数据类型板块开始。第一周,设定每天完成 15 - 20 道基础概念题的小目标,通过 MarsCode 的题目分类筛选功能,精准定位这类简单题目,如判断数据类型的选择题、基础运算表达式的填空题等,以此巩固根基。随着学习深入,第二周可将重点转向控制结构,计划每天攻克 10 - 15 道包含条件判断和循环结构的编程题,逐步提升难度。到了中期,以月为单位,计划完成特定项目类型相关的综合题集,例如一个月内完成与数据处理项目相关的题目,涵盖文件读写、数据清洗、数据分析等多知识点融合的题目,借助 MarsCode 平台的项目模拟题资源,逐步构建完整的知识网络。 利用错题提升更是关键环节。每次刷题结束后,MarsCode 会详细记录错题信息。我会立即分析错题,若因粗心导致语法错误,就在平台上搜索同类语法点的专项练习题,加强对语法细节的敏感度;若是算法思路错误,仔细研读 MarsCode 给出的算法优化提示与参考代码,理解不同思路的差异。然后,将错题按照知识点分类整理到电子文档中,注明错误原因、正确解法以及个人反思。周末时,集中针对本周错题涉及的知识点,在 MarsCode 平台上开启错题强化训练模式,该模式会根据错题情况智能组题,让我在反复练习中彻底掌握易错知识点,避免在同一个地方多次跌倒,稳步提升编程能力。